-- | ForAllTyFlag
--
-- Is something required to appear in source Haskell ('Required'),
-- permitted by request ('Specified') (visible type application), or
-- prohibited entirely from appearing in source Haskell ('Inferred')?
-- See Note [VarBndrs, ForAllTyBinders, TyConBinders, and visibility] in "GHC.Core.TyCo.Rep"
data ForAllTyFlag = Invisible !Specificity
| Required
deriving (Eq, Ord, Data)
-- (<) on ForAllTyFlag means "is less visible than"
-- | Whether an 'Invisible' argument may appear in source Haskell.
data Specificity = InferredSpec
-- ^ the argument may not appear in source Haskell, it is
-- only inferred.
| SpecifiedSpec
-- ^ the argument may appear in source Haskell, but isn't
-- required.
deriving (Eq, Ord, Data)
pattern Inferred, Specified :: ForAllTyFlag
pattern Inferred = Invisible InferredSpec
pattern Specified = Invisible SpecifiedSpec
{-# COMPLETE Required, Specified, Inferred #-}
-- | Does this 'ForAllTyFlag' classify an argument that is written in Haskell?
isVisibleForAllTyFlag :: ForAllTyFlag -> Bool
isVisibleForAllTyFlag af = not (isInvisibleForAllTyFlag af)
-- | Does this 'ForAllTyFlag' classify an argument that is not written in Haskell?
isInvisibleForAllTyFlag :: ForAllTyFlag -> Bool
isInvisibleForAllTyFlag (Invisible {}) = True
isInvisibleForAllTyFlag Required = False
isInferredForAllTyFlag :: ForAllTyFlag -> Bool
-- More restrictive than isInvisibleForAllTyFlag
isInferredForAllTyFlag (Invisible InferredSpec) = True
isInferredForAllTyFlag _ = False
isSpecifiedForAllTyFlag :: ForAllTyFlag -> Bool
-- More restrictive than isInvisibleForAllTyFlag
isSpecifiedForAllTyFlag (Invisible SpecifiedSpec) = True
isSpecifiedForAllTyFlag _ = False
coreTyLamForAllTyFlag :: ForAllTyFlag
-- ^ The ForAllTyFlag on a (Lam a e) term, where `a` is a type variable.
-- If you want other ForAllTyFlag, use a cast.
-- See Note [Required foralls in Core] in GHC.Core.TyCo.Rep
coreTyLamForAllTyFlag = Specified
